On Wednesday morning, the National Science Foundation and the Event Horizon Telescope group revealed the first recorded image of a black hole, and it only took seconds for the memes to follow. > Scientists have obtained the first image of a black hole, using Event Horizon Telescope observations of the center of the galaxy M87.
